WebJan 29, 2024 · To turn off Track Changes in Word, launch your document with the app, access the "Review" tab, and select Tracking > Track Changes. If the button is grayed out, you'll need to enter the password the author used to lock the document. Not every change needs to be tracked in your document.

WebMay 23, 2024 · Perform a System Restore. Method 1. Use Ctrl + Z to Undo the Editing. If you haven’t closed the Word document yet, you can use the Undo Shortcut to reverse a save action. Just press Ctrl + Z keyboard shortcut to recover the previous version of Word document. If this action doesn’t help, you can try other methods below. That will be searched and enter ‘ AutoRecovery ’ in the Search field. … WebFeb 18, 2024 · Method 1: Resave your document as Rich Text Format (RTF) First, open your locked word document and do a "Save As…" specifying Rich Text Format (RTF). Then open the RTF file. It must look identical to the original Word document. Save the RTF file with a new name as a Microsoft Word format document. That's all.
